Investing in Silver
In precious metals bull markets, securing silver in place of securing gold delivers a bigger percentage return on investment for the reason that, history tells us, silver outperforms gold during precious metals bull markets {sustained upward trend). Simply speaking, in rising precious metals markets, silver turns in a greater percentage of gains when compared to gold.
In addition to the allure of silver to investors is the huge, and growing industrial sector demand for silver. What does this mean? It is fare to say, silver will see renewed price pressure in the upward direction in future years.
And yet, the main justification buying silver instead of gold leads to greater profits is that silver is "the poor man's gold." When the masses start to consider the merits of precious metals, they will decide to buy silver, and in the aggregate, the masses have more money than wealthy individuals.
